Yuzvendra Chahal equals Burmah in terms of maximum wickets in t20

Leg-spinner Yuzvendra Chahal has equaled Jasprit Bumrah in terms of taking the most wickets for India in T20 International cricket. Chahal spent 51 runs for 1 wicket in four overs in the second T20 match being played against Australia at Sydney Cricket Ground (SCG) on Sunday, taking his wicket tally to 59 in the T20 International.

Bumrah has taken 59 wickets in 50 matches. while Chahal took 59 Wickets in 44 matches. His best performance in this format is 6 wickets for 25 runs against England.

In this list, off-spinner Ravichandran Ashwin is third with 52 wickets. He is followed by Bhuvneshwar Kumar 41, Kuldeep Yadav 39, and Ravindra Jadeja 39.

Sri Lanka’s Lasith Malinga holds the record for most wickets in T20s. Malinga has taken 107 wickets in 84 T20 Internationals. Shaheed Afridi of Pakistan has 98 wickets and Shakib Al Hasan of Bangladesh has 92 wickets.
